Type
ORACLE
Validation date
2024-09-19 17:32: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01215,
    "usd": 0.01356
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00012935400CC40F7E23AA607895DB3E9E9A94AD42DB127749F40DB103751F3926FD

Previous signature

3DBF8055712031CF71F6016A93D6BA252B76497CAE80766B568E6739C1CBE69619F0A024FE43C4D2F00DA3AABA1692F5B1078F117E2B3C2FCE8EFB3A199DA708

Origin signature

3046022100F98E5A6DF6C990554DE4FFB4922E186A9B4048D5DA1F4C75E7EA95E46247ADD4022100EB50202F70BC6305BE1AAE1A72B266960E3289A61FC7118B3C0787FA8D509905

Proof of work

010204C5AC416895F8B16BDF434649B3A5587CA1EF11CACED3F477AB0B5B8820B65F169E134A1461CA117BE5806159DE9692BE14E42A206CF28E0F500E2D1330FD1D39

Proof of integrity

0082B0DEF64BA5B7336E3ACA3DA47892A00E1D969E032BDBCAE4E44DC6FA4B27E8

Coordinator signature

3D73AFCAC0F87B3BDA0D069D536F8534A3D5883A28EA515C2D33CD483001FCC4962C370B589C7DB84A84D1881A99DFD0B5B7922F8780C5CC8AC6781970DBD70F

Validator #1 public key

0001DB2931DD86F1A21911FCCC695D31C6881B186EFA391295F3604318D8B72CE28D

Validator #1 signature

2FE7B02F9A5325DCA24B2DD0CC01DD795C4954B524CB1E24774FEC738CE2560AC6AE313CE40077E864618C1023ADB7B19AE5124928FCF081FB54AE10FDA34304

Validator #2 public key

00018106B590A190EC5E85CF8FB99F7967CB4D24FFB1FD5A903BF101E9D668C2ABB1

Validator #2 signature

C322216CC160EB1CD61E28D20CF88CA2B58CC8175BE865A82F806FE03553102DDCA99C9E9874BBAB5E7A918E353E46614A4634E4D841FA8C4C897DE028ED9B06